Summary

  • The Rig Supervisor is responsible for every aspect of daily rig operations and supervises all employees working on the rig as well as drilling activities and rig equipment.
  • This includes compliance with Company policies, rules and regulations, ensuring that employees and onsite personnel are working safely, planning maintenance and minimizing rig down time.
  • The Rig Manager provides leadership, safety compliance and direction in resolving operational and personnel issues.
  • The Rig supervisor is also responsible for planning and directing drilling operations, rig moves, as well as regular communication with Company personnel, third parties and other relevant stakeholders.

Core Accountabilities

  • Provide leadership to ensure safety of all onsite personnel with goal of working incident-free
  • Supervision, direction, and training of drilling rig crew members including compliance with all safety and operational procedures
  • Management of rig operations, production, maintenance, costs, and personnel to the meet the Company’s business objectives
  • Understand Comprehensive Rig Inspection (CRI) criteria and strive for continual improvement by regularly inspecting and maintaining rig and equipment
  • Initiate and foster productive partnership with Customer representative
  • Understand and use basic management concepts and principles including delegation, motivation, discipline, goal setting and performance evaluation
  • Efficiently and proficiently operate and maintain rig equipment by planning preventative maintenance including necessary replacement supplies
  • Anticipate, quickly troubleshoot and resolve operational, equipment and maintenance issues to minimize rig downtime
  • Plan daily rig operations with Driller and Customer representative
  • Lead pre- and post-tour meetings including crew fit-for-duty evaluations
  • Fill in for Driller or other rig-based employees as needed
  • General upkeep of the rig and drilling floor; supervises regular sweeping, shoveling, cleaning, painting, washing of equipment and related housekeeping duties
  • Plan and supervise rig moves including rig up / down procedures.
